When Emotions Lie

Rate this book
Alicia believes that her marriage with husband Arlington is a fairytale come true, until Alicia is confronted by Piper, a woman that claims to be her husband's girlfriend. Alicia lets her emotions get the best of her and yields to the opinions of her friends Cassie and Myra instead of answers from her husband. Little did Alicia know, Cassie's advice is jaded by her own emotional issues of a lost love, wile, Myra is not emotionally available and hides behind her religious beliefs. Finally, Alicia looks to Ms. Shirley for wisdom and direction. When Alicia chooses to follow the advice that made her feel better, instead of advice that made the situation better she stands to loose everything. Will Alicia gamble her marriage for the sake of being right? When the truth is hid within the lie and lies tell the truth, where do you seek the truth When Emotions Lie?

How would you react if you found out your husband was cheating? Especially when there were none of the tell tale signs just an accidental confrontation due to an incidental run in. Do you blame yourself or do you blame your husband? Where do you go in the relationship from here? See one woman’s story to recover her life from adultery, lying and confusion.



Alicia Rowe believes everything is perfect within her marriage to Arlington. But her image of all that they have is shattered when she runs into a woman claiming to be his girlfriend. As would anyone in this situation, she turns to her friends for advice and support, which turns this big situation into a monstrosity. In the end, Alicia must figure this one out by herself.



Decisions emotionally based can be a horrible thing more so when you make based on them based on logic. Deondriea Cantrice smacks you in the face from the beginning capturing your attention and keeping you there till the end. This is emotionally charged read has lots of twist and turns and an ending you will never believe.
